Medusa : Europe/Africa telecom corridor
28 March 2024
Great to have accompanied project owner AFR-IX over recent weeks during an HDD landfall construction for the Medusa project, which was successfully completed on Friday in Marseille, France.
The 317-metre-long HDD, housing 4 x DN160 HDPE fibre optic cable ducts, will connect to the Medusa Submarine Cable System, a telecom corridor linking south European and north African countries.

HDD and marine geothermal energy
7 March 2024
Alongside Gendry as the town of La Grande Motte, on the French Mediterranean coast, advances with its innovative project to heat and cool the towns buildings using marine geothermal energy.
The construction of 5 parallel 263-metre-long HDD landfalls was successfully completed last week to house 5 x DN200 HDPE ducts. Drilling through marly sands, the ducts pass under the promenade breakwater, to transport water from the system’s heat exchangers back to the sea.

Connecting Dijon’s new datacentre
18 January 2024
Supporting project owner ENEDIS at year end for the successful completion of a 340-metre-long, fully curved, HDD to connect the newly built Fauvernay datacentre on the outskirts of Dijon.
The drill path crossed clay / marl soils under the A39 motorway and the high-speed railway line between Dijon and the Swiss border. Limited access, a nearby road bridge, local housing and a 13-metre difference between the entry and exit points, called for close monitoring of drilling parameters and full-time onsite inspection.

Technical emergency, OPTIMUM solution
18 June 2020
BIR, on behalf of Orange, has successfully pulled a DN500 HDPE tube containing 15 fibre optic lines. The technical urgency of the project arose at the end of January 2020 as the need to divert a sensitive network installed in a precarious dam became apparent.
